use scirs2_core::ndarray::{Array, ArrayBase, Data, Dimension, ScalarOperand};
use scirs2_core::numeric::{Float, FromPrimitive};
use std::fmt::Debug;
use crate::error::Result;
use crate::regularizers::Regularizer;
/// Different norms for Activity regularization
#[derive(Debug, Clone, Copy, PartialEq)]
pub enum ActivityNorm {
/// L1 norm (sum of absolute values)
L1,
/// L2 norm (square root of sum of squares)
L2,
/// Squared L2 norm (sum of squares)
L2Squared,
}
/// Activity regularization
///
/// Activity regularization penalizes high activation values in neural networks.
/// It encourages sparse activations by adding a penalty based on the magnitude
/// of activation values.
///
/// # Parameters
///
/// * `lambda`: Regularization strength parameter
/// * `norm`: Type of norm to use for measuring activation magnitudes (L1, L2, or L2Squared)
///
/// # References
///
/// * Nowlan, S. J., & Hinton, G. E. (1992). Simplifying neural networks by soft
/// weight-sharing. Neural Computation, 4(4), 473-493.
///
#[derive(Debug, Clone, Copy)]
pub struct ActivityRegularization<A: Float + FromPrimitive + Debug> {
/// Regularization strength
pub lambda: A,
/// Norm to use for activity regularization
pub norm: ActivityNorm,
}
impl<A: Float + FromPrimitive + Debug + Send + Sync> ActivityRegularization<A> {
/// Create a new activity regularizer with L1 norm
///
/// # Arguments
///
/// * `lambda` - Regularization strength parameter
///
/// # Returns
///
/// A new activity regularizer with L1 norm
pub fn l1(lambda: A) -> Self {
Self {
lambda,
norm: ActivityNorm::L1,
}
}
/// Create a new activity regularizer with L2 norm
///
/// # Arguments
///
/// * `lambda` - Regularization strength parameter
///
/// # Returns
///
/// A new activity regularizer with L2 norm
pub fn l2(lambda: A) -> Self {
Self {
lambda,
norm: ActivityNorm::L2,
}
}
/// Create a new activity regularizer with squared L2 norm
///
/// # Arguments
///
/// * `lambda` - Regularization strength parameter
///
/// # Returns
///
/// A new activity regularizer with squared L2 norm
pub fn l2_squared(lambda: A) -> Self {
Self {
lambda,
norm: ActivityNorm::L2Squared,
}
}
/// Create a new activity regularizer with custom norm
///
/// # Arguments
///
/// * `lambda` - Regularization strength parameter
/// * `norm` - Norm to use (L1, L2, or L2Squared)
///
/// # Returns
///
/// A new activity regularizer with specified norm
pub fn new(lambda: A, norm: ActivityNorm) -> Self {
Self { lambda, norm }
}
/// Calculate the activity penalty
///
/// # Arguments
///
/// * `activations` - The activations to regularize
///
/// # Returns
///
/// The regularization penalty value
fn calculate_penalty<S, D>(&self, activations: &ArrayBase<S, D>) -> A
where
S: Data<Elem = A>,
D: Dimension,
{
match self.norm {
ActivityNorm::L1 => {
// L1 norm: sum of absolute values
let sum_abs = activations.mapv(|x| x.abs()).sum();
self.lambda * sum_abs
}
ActivityNorm::L2 => {
// L2 norm: sqrt of sum of squares
let sum_squared = activations.mapv(|x| x * x).sum();
self.lambda * sum_squared.sqrt()
}
ActivityNorm::L2Squared => {
// Squared L2 norm: sum of squares
let sum_squared = activations.mapv(|x| x * x).sum();
self.lambda * sum_squared
}
}
}
/// Calculate gradients for activity regularization
///
/// # Arguments
///
/// * `activations` - The activations to regularize
///
/// # Returns
///
/// The gradient array with respect to the activations
fn calculate_gradients<S, D>(&self, activations: &ArrayBase<S, D>) -> Array<A, D>
where
S: Data<Elem = A>,
D: Dimension,
{
match self.norm {
ActivityNorm::L1 => {
// Derivative of L1: sign of the value
activations.mapv(|x| {
if x > A::zero() {
self.lambda
} else if x < A::zero() {
-self.lambda
} else {
A::zero()
}
})
}
ActivityNorm::L2 => {
// Derivative of L2: x / sqrt(sum(x^2))
let sum_squared = activations.mapv(|x| x * x).sum();
// Handle the case where sum_squared is zero to avoid division by zero
if sum_squared <= A::epsilon() {
return Array::zeros(activations.raw_dim());
}
let norm = sum_squared.sqrt();
activations.mapv(|x| self.lambda * x / norm)
}
ActivityNorm::L2Squared => {
// Derivative of squared L2: 2 * x
let two = A::one() + A::one();
activations.mapv(|x| self.lambda * two * x)
}
}
}
}
impl<A, D> Regularizer<A, D> for ActivityRegularization<A>
where
A: Float + ScalarOperand + Debug + FromPrimitive + Send + Sync,
D: Dimension,
{
fn apply(&self, params: &Array<A, D>, gradients: &mut Array<A, D>) -> Result<A> {
// Calculate penalty
let penalty = self.calculate_penalty(params);
// Calculate and apply gradients
let activity_grads = self.calculate_gradients(params);
gradients.zip_mut_with(&activity_grads, |g, &a| *g = *g + a);
Ok(penalty)
}
fn penalty(&self, params: &Array<A, D>) -> Result<A> {
Ok(self.calculate_penalty(params))
}
}
#[cfg(test)]
mod tests {
use super::*;
use approx::assert_abs_diff_eq;
use scirs2_core::ndarray::array;
use scirs2_core::ndarray::{Array1, Array2};
#[test]
fn test_activity_regularization_creation() {
let ar = ActivityRegularization::l1(0.1f64);
assert_eq!(ar.lambda, 0.1);
assert_eq!(ar.norm, ActivityNorm::L1);
let ar = ActivityRegularization::l2(0.2f64);
assert_eq!(ar.lambda, 0.2);
assert_eq!(ar.norm, ActivityNorm::L2);
let ar = ActivityRegularization::l2_squared(0.3f64);
assert_eq!(ar.lambda, 0.3);
assert_eq!(ar.norm, ActivityNorm::L2Squared);
let ar = ActivityRegularization::new(0.4f64, ActivityNorm::L1);
assert_eq!(ar.lambda, 0.4);
assert_eq!(ar.norm, ActivityNorm::L1);
}
#[test]
fn test_l1_penalty() {
let lambda = 0.1f64;
let ar = ActivityRegularization::l1(lambda);
let activations = Array1::from_vec(vec![1.0f64, -2.0, 3.0]);
let penalty = ar.penalty(&activations).expect("unwrap failed");
// L1 penalty = lambda * sum(|x|) = 0.1 * (1 + 2 + 3) = 0.1 * 6 = 0.6
assert_abs_diff_eq!(penalty, lambda * 6.0, epsilon = 1e-10);
}
#[test]
fn test_l2_penalty() {
let lambda = 0.1f64;
let ar = ActivityRegularization::l2(lambda);
let activations = Array1::from_vec(vec![3.0f64, 4.0]);
let penalty = ar.penalty(&activations).expect("unwrap failed");
// L2 penalty = lambda * sqrt(sum(x^2)) = 0.1 * sqrt(9 + 16) = 0.1 * 5 = 0.5
assert_abs_diff_eq!(penalty, lambda * 5.0, epsilon = 1e-10);
}
#[test]
fn test_l2_squared_penalty() {
let lambda = 0.1f64;
let ar = ActivityRegularization::l2_squared(lambda);
let activations = Array1::from_vec(vec![1.0f64, 2.0, 3.0]);
let penalty = ar.penalty(&activations).expect("unwrap failed");
// L2 squared penalty = lambda * sum(x^2) = 0.1 * (1 + 4 + 9) = 0.1 * 14 = 1.4
assert_abs_diff_eq!(penalty, lambda * 14.0, epsilon = 1e-10);
}
#[test]
fn test_l1_gradients() {
let lambda = 0.1f64;
let ar = ActivityRegularization::l1(lambda);
let activations = Array1::from_vec(vec![1.0f64, -2.0, 0.0]);
let mut gradients = Array1::zeros(3);
let penalty = ar
.apply(&activations, &mut gradients)
.expect("unwrap failed");
// L1 gradients = lambda * sign(x)
assert_abs_diff_eq!(gradients[0], lambda, epsilon = 1e-10); // sign(1) = 1
assert_abs_diff_eq!(gradients[1], -lambda, epsilon = 1e-10); // sign(-2) = -1
assert_abs_diff_eq!(gradients[2], 0.0, epsilon = 1e-10); // sign(0) = 0
// L1 penalty = lambda * sum(|x|) = 0.1 * (1 + 2 + 0) = 0.1 * 3 = 0.3
assert_abs_diff_eq!(penalty, lambda * 3.0, epsilon = 1e-10);
}
#[test]
fn test_l2_gradients() {
let lambda = 0.1f64;
let ar = ActivityRegularization::l2(lambda);
let activations = Array1::from_vec(vec![3.0f64, 4.0]);
let mut gradients = Array1::zeros(2);
let penalty = ar
.apply(&activations, &mut gradients)
.expect("unwrap failed");
// Norm = sqrt(9 + 16) = 5
// L2 gradients = lambda * x / norm
assert_abs_diff_eq!(gradients[0], lambda * 3.0 / 5.0, epsilon = 1e-10);
assert_abs_diff_eq!(gradients[1], lambda * 4.0 / 5.0, epsilon = 1e-10);
// L2 penalty = lambda * sqrt(sum(x^2)) = 0.1 * sqrt(9 + 16) = 0.1 * 5 = 0.5
assert_abs_diff_eq!(penalty, lambda * 5.0, epsilon = 1e-10);
}
#[test]
fn test_l2_gradients_zero_activations() {
let lambda = 0.1f64;
let ar = ActivityRegularization::l2(lambda);
let activations = Array1::from_vec(vec![0.0f64, 0.0]);
let mut gradients = Array1::zeros(2);
let penalty = ar
.apply(&activations, &mut gradients)
.expect("unwrap failed");
// When all activations are zero, gradients should be zero to avoid division by zero
assert_abs_diff_eq!(gradients[0], 0.0, epsilon = 1e-10);
assert_abs_diff_eq!(gradients[1], 0.0, epsilon = 1e-10);
// L2 penalty = lambda * sqrt(sum(x^2)) = 0.1 * sqrt(0) = 0
assert_abs_diff_eq!(penalty, 0.0, epsilon = 1e-10);
}
#[test]
fn test_l2_squared_gradients() {
let lambda = 0.1f64;
let ar = ActivityRegularization::l2_squared(lambda);
let activations = Array1::from_vec(vec![2.0f64, 3.0]);
let mut gradients = Array1::zeros(2);
let penalty = ar
.apply(&activations, &mut gradients)
.expect("unwrap failed");
// L2 squared gradients = lambda * 2 * x
assert_abs_diff_eq!(gradients[0], lambda * 2.0 * 2.0, epsilon = 1e-10);
assert_abs_diff_eq!(gradients[1], lambda * 2.0 * 3.0, epsilon = 1e-10);
// L2 squared penalty = lambda * sum(x^2) = 0.1 * (4 + 9) = 0.1 * 13 = 1.3
assert_abs_diff_eq!(penalty, lambda * 13.0, epsilon = 1e-10);
}
#[test]
fn test_2d_activations() {
let lambda = 0.1f64;
let ar = ActivityRegularization::l1(lambda);
let activations =
Array2::from_shape_vec((2, 2), vec![1.0f64, 2.0, -3.0, 4.0]).expect("unwrap failed");
let penalty = ar.penalty(&activations).expect("unwrap failed");
// L1 penalty = lambda * sum(|x|) = 0.1 * (1 + 2 + 3 + 4) = 0.1 * 10 = 1.0
assert_abs_diff_eq!(penalty, lambda * 10.0, epsilon = 1e-10);
}
#[test]
fn test_regularizer_trait() {
let lambda = 0.1f64;
let ar = ActivityRegularization::l1(lambda);
let activations = array![1.0f64, 2.0, 3.0];
let mut gradients = Array1::zeros(3);
// Both penalty() and apply() should return the same penalty value
let penalty1 = ar.penalty(&activations).expect("unwrap failed");
let penalty2 = ar
.apply(&activations, &mut gradients)
.expect("unwrap failed");
assert_abs_diff_eq!(penalty1, penalty2, epsilon = 1e-10);
// Check that gradients have been modified correctly
assert_abs_diff_eq!(gradients[0], lambda, epsilon = 1e-10);
assert_abs_diff_eq!(gradients[1], lambda, epsilon = 1e-10);
assert_abs_diff_eq!(gradients[2], lambda, epsilon = 1e-10);
}
}
